Coinbase developers have implemented a new protocol x402, which opens up possibilities for autonomous payments on the Ethereum network involving artificial intelligence. Experts believe that this technology could fundamentally change the economic model in the fields of AI and cryptocurrencies.

Innovations for AI Agents on the Ethereum Blockchain

Kevin Leffew and Lincoln Murr, developers at Coinbase, believe that autonomous agents based on artificial intelligence are poised to become the primary users of the Ethereum network in the near future. They emphasize that the combination of the forgotten web standard HTTP 402 with the improvement proposal Ethereum EIP-3009 allows AI agents to make payments in stablecoins without human involvement.

With the implementation of protocol x402, Coinbase has effectively transformed API services into crypto wallets accessible to AI. This solution eliminates the need for manual key management and transaction confirmations, significantly simplifying the payment process.

New Opportunities for Autonomous Transactions and Applications

According to the developers, x402 establishes a new foundation for the economic activities of artificial intelligence, removing the need for human oversight. This approach greatly enhances the efficiency of AI-based systems.

Leffew and Murr compare the operation of autonomous agents to vending machines: upon receiving an HTTP 402 request, the program instantly signs the transaction and pays for the service. This could be utilized, for example, in driverless taxis, AI-based content creation tools, or programs that autonomously pay for data storage.

Experts believe that Ethereum has better prerequisites for such a model compared to other blockchains due to atomic payments, programmable policies, and wallet modularity. This not only simplifies billing but also minimizes the risks of transaction disputes compared to traditional methods.

“The magic of x402 lies not only in the fact that agents can pay, but also in their ability to autonomously integrate various services into a single economic cycle,” emphasized Leffew and Murr.

According to the developers, autonomous agents are already being tested using HTTP 402. For instance, in the Hyperbolic Labs project, this approach has been integrated into a large language model, while in Prodia Labs, AI uses x402 for creating images and videos.
